Problem Definition
W a U盘 is removed abruptly, it can cause logical corruption of the file system, damage to the boot sector or MBR, and in some cases, physical damage to the cont or NAND chips. The drive may no longer be recognized by the computer, raising questions about the feasibility and probability of successful recovery.

Technical Analysis
Forced removal can lead to:

- Logical corruption: file system damage, incomplete writes, partition table errors.
- Firmware issues: abnormal cont states or data cache inconsistencies.
- Physical damage: stress on USB connector, PCB, or NAND chips due to abrupt disconnection.
- Increased risk of data overwrites or sector damage if the drive is used after the incident.
Professional recovery begins by creating a sector-level disk image to prevent further data loss.

Probability of Recovery Failure
- Minor logical corruption: low probability of failure, 80–95% of key files can usually be recovered.
- Moderate firmware issues: moderate probability of failure, 60–85% of important files recoverable.
- Severe physical damage: high probability of failure, only 40–70% of most critical data may be recoverable.
- Repeated usage after forced removal increases the risk of permanent data loss.
